How to Use WordPress Plugins to Extend Your Site’s Functionality

WordPress plugins are a great way to extend the functionality of your website. They allow you to add features and capabilities that would otherwise be difficult or impossible to achieve. With the right plugins, you can customize your site to meet your specific needs and create a unique user experience.

To get started, you’ll need to install a plugin. This can be done by logging into your WordPress dashboard and navigating to the Plugins section. From there, you can search for the plugin you want to install. Once you’ve found it, click the Install Now button and the plugin will be added to your site.

Once the plugin is installed, you’ll need to activate it. This can be done by clicking the Activate button on the plugin page. Once activated, the plugin will be available for use.

Now that the plugin is installed and activated, you can begin to use it. Depending on the plugin, you may need to configure it to meet your needs. This can be done by navigating to the plugin’s settings page. Here, you can adjust the plugin’s settings to suit your needs.

Tips for Choosing the Right WordPress Plugins to Extend Your Site’s Capabilities

  • Research the Plugin: Before selecting a plugin, it is important to research the plugin thoroughly. Read reviews from other users, check the plugin’s ratings, and look for any potential security issues.
  • Check Compatibility: Make sure the plugin is compatible with your version of WordPress and any other plugins you are using.
  • Consider Functionality: Consider the functionality the plugin offers and how it will benefit your website. Make sure the plugin is easy to use and provides the features you need.
  • Read the Documentation: Read the documentation for the plugin to make sure you understand how it works and how to use it.
  • Test the Plugin: Test the plugin on a staging site before installing it on your live site. This will help you make sure the plugin works as expected and does not cause any issues.
  • Check for Updates: Make sure the plugin is regularly updated to ensure it is compatible with the latest version of WordPress and any other plugins you are using.
  • Look for Support: Look for plugins that offer support in case you have any issues or questions. This will help you get the most out of the plugin.
